A new game called “My Farm 3D” will be hitting the 3DS eShop in August, according to a listing on the digital store. Specifically, it will be out on August 1. My Farm 3D will be available for $7.99

Those who reserve Hometown Story will receive an exclusive pre-order bonus. Natsume intends to give consumers a plushie with pre-orders.

GameStop will be handing out the Green Ember plushie. A Red Ember plushie will also be available, but it’s unclear who will be distributing it.

The black 3DS XL could be out in just a few weeks in North America, if a new retailer listing is to be believed.

Amazon Canada has listed the system variation on its website. According to a product listing, the black 3DS XL will be out on August 11.

Nintendo has yet to officially announce the black 3DS XL for North America, but it has already appeared in a commercial for Mario & Luigi: Dream Team. The company should say something before August 11, assuming Amazon’s data is spot on.
